Can I insure my boat under my home insurance policy?

Most home insurance policies will allow you to insure boats up to a certain length or horse power. This is generally limited to small aluminium boats with outboard motors. You may have no choice but to insure your boat under a stand-alone boat insurance policy.

Home insurance policies are not intended to cover marine risks and have limited coverage for boats where as a stand-alone boat insurance policy will offer all-risk coverage. The basis of loss settlement on a stand-alone boat insurance policy is Agreed Value which is the amount shown on the policy declaration page. On a home insurance policy, the basis of loss settlement is Actual Cash Value which is replacement cost less depreciation. You may save some money by adding your small boat to your home insurance policy but it could cost you thousands of dollars when a loss occurs, assuming you have coverage in the first place.

Lastly, if you insure your boat under your home insurance policy, a claim on your boat counts as a claim against your home insurance policy. Once you have a couple of claims, your insurance company may cancel your home insurance policy. If that happens, you will have to purchase a high risk policy at triple the premium you were paying before.

What Does Boat Insurance Cover

Boat insurance contains coverage types to help in different situations, much like car insurance:

Property coverage. This protects the boat against theft and damage due to an accident or sinking. This coverage usually applies to the boat whether its on land or water.

You may get a choice of actual cash value or replacement cost coverage in the event your boat is totaled or stolen:

  • With actual cash value coverage, if your boat is totaled your insurance claim will reflect the value of the boat at the time of the incident.
  • Replacement cost coverage doesnt factor in depreciation. It will reimburse you for the amount of money it would take to repair your boat back to the same condition before the accident or replace it with the same or similar boat model.

Liability coverage. If your boat damages someone elses property, such as another boat, or injures someone during an accident, liability coverage pays their damages. It may also cover problems caused by your watercraft, such as a large wake. Liability insurance also covers your legal fees if youre sued over a problem covered by the policy, such as a boating accident.

Medical payments coverage. If you or your passengers are injured in a boating accident, medical payments coverage pays for your medical bills.

Uninsured watercraft coverage. If an uninsured boater strikes your boat, uninsured watercraft coverage pays your medical bills.

How Much Coverage Do You Need

10 Top Tips for having boat insurance

With the exception of Arkansas, Utah, and Hawaii, where some type of liability coverage is required, boat owners dont need a minimum amount of boat insurance in most states. This means that finding the right policy for you will mainly depend on four factors: first, the type of boat you have, second, what you use it forfishing, sports, recreation with family or friends, etc., third, how protected you want your boat to be, and fourth, how much are you willing to pay.;;

If your intention is purchasing a well-rounded boat insurance policy, it;should at least feature some type of liability coverage, collision, and medical payments. These three options will cover damages caused to property, physical damages to your boat, and medical expenses for you or passengers. Adding extra coverage to your policy such as towing and roadside assistance can also come in handy. Keep in mind that sometimes companies include services in their policies that others offer for an additional cost. In order to find the best policy and price, you should at least get three quotes from different companies and compare what coverage and services they feature in their policies.

What Boat Insurance Will Pay For

You can typically buy liability insurance which pays for damage your boat does to others in amounts from $15,000 to $300,000, according to the Insurance Information Institute. Heres what else you can expect from a policy:

What boat insurance typically covers What it doesnt cover
  • Damage or destruction from a collision, fire, lightning, theft and vandalism.
  • Damage to a boat and permanently attached equipment, such as anchors.
  • Bodily injury liability, which pays expenses when someone is injured on your boat.
  • Property damage liability, which pays for damage your boat causes to someone elses property.
  • Guest passenger liability, which pays for legal expenses of someone driving your boat with permission.
  • Medical payments, which pay expenses for you and your passengers.
  • Normal wear and tear.
  • Defective machinery or machinery damage.
  • Damage from sharks and other creatures.
  • Damage from mold, insects and zebra mussels.

    If My Boat Is Stored At A Marina Do I Still Need Insurance

    Yes, definitely yes! You always need insurance. And because it is stored elsewhere, does not mean they can be held responsible for any losses. If anything should happen while your boat is in storage, and for the marina to be held accountable, there would have to be proven negligence on their part. For example, if the roof of the marina collapsed and damaged your boat, they have to prove that negligence on their part caused the roof to collapse. . Or, if a raccoon decides to call your boat home, was it the negligence of the marina that let the raccoon in to chew your wires and upholstery? With so many variables to consider, it is much safer to have a year-round boat insurance policy in place. Gives you peace of mind knowing it is protected should anything happen to your boat during the winter months while in storage.

    Common winter claims for boats are: vermin damage, theft, vandalism, and storm damage

    What Should I Look For When Shopping For Boat Insurance

    There are many factors to consider when shopping for boat insurance. For starters, youll need to decide if you want a policy that uses an agreed value policy or an actual cash value policy. ACV policies are typically cheaper, but they provide less payout in the event of a total loss.

    Furthermore, youll want to look for exclusions and restrictions to boat coverage. For example, some companies will only insure boats up to a certain size, whereas others will not insure boats used for commercial purposes. Knowing the specifics of your boat and what youll use it for can really help you find the best policy to fit your needs.

    Once you find several companies that will cover your boat, read the entire list of standard coverage inclusions and compare. Where one company may offer towing as a standard feature, another company may only offer it if you pay an extra monthly fee. Noting these small differences could really save you money.

    Finally, consider a companys reputation and the attention it gives to its boat insurance. Some specialty insurance companies focus solely on coverage for boats and other recreational vehicles, while other companies just offer boat insurance as an extra to attract more customers. Noting this can help you get the best coverage from experts who know what theyre doing when it comes to boats.

    How To Save On Boat Insurance

    If you know where to look, there are;ways to save on insurance. First, take a boating safety class. You do want to check with your insurer to make sure you choose a course that qualifies you for savings. Taking a class can save as much as five percent on a boat insurance policy.

    Consider adding some safety features, which can also help reduce costs. And dont get more insurance than you need. Choose a policy that specifically fits with your boat and your needs. If you have a boating license, or you cover it under certain types of protective structures, you may be eligible for discounts.

    Also, keep in mind that your auto driving record can factor into how much your boat insurance costs. Finally, dont forget about bundling options offered by many insurance companies. That can be one of the main benefits of going with a larger company over a company that specializes in marine insurance.
